Hi, and welcome to the Cratefinder on-call rotation! Quick heads-up: the pick-list optimizer occasionally stalls when a warehouse uploads a layout mid-shift, and support will ping you about "frozen routes." Restarting the solver pod fixes it 90% of the time; otherwise escalate to the routing team. The full runbook, with dashboards and escalation steps, is on our internal page.

wiki page, kahog-hahig: https://vault.zemvargrid.internal/display/deploy/repo/settings/merge_requests/job/settings/6f3b933774dbc5320a4daa18

## Changed defaults

Heads up: the Ledgerline tax-rate lookup cache now defaults to a 15-minute TTL instead of 24 hours. Turns out rates in the Veldt County sandbox were going stale mid-demo, which was embarrassing. Eviction is now LRU rather than FIFO, and the cache warms on boot. If you're reviewing, check that nothing hardcodes the old TTL. The new defaults land as follows.

deployment values, bajop-taweg:
holwyn:
  log_level: debug
  metrics_host: metrics.holwyn.zemvarsys.internal
  pool_size: 32

# Replica Lag Alarm — Env Vars

The Quillbase lag monitor polls read replicas every 15s. `QB_LAG_THRESHOLD_MS` (default 5000) triggers the alarm; `QB_LAG_PAGE_AFTER` sets escalation delay. The pager bridge won't accept alarms without its credential loaded at boot. Release manager: before cutting a release, ensure the env file contains this line:

sealed setting: LEDGER_TOKEN20=6148d35bbb480b0ab79e

MINUTES — Management Meeting, Warranty-Cost Overrun

Prepared for the incoming director.

Warranty spend on the Orlo 7 heater line is 38% over budget, driven by a thermostat fault in units built at the Grenmoor plant. Supplier Caldwick Components has accepted partial liability. A recall of affected batches was ruled out; extended-warranty repairs proceed instead. Revised reserve approved. Root-cause fix ships with the next production run. The financial implications feed into the note below.

confidential, fafog-kawep: Zorysek Partners is in early talks to buy Quenokox Freight for about $5.4 million. The Ulaath launch date is March 16, and nothing goes to the press before then.